First things first...you should start a dream journal and attempt to increase your dream recall. Even though we may not realize it or think much about it we all have many dreams each night. It would be helpful for you, if you are having trouble recalling dreams when you wake in the morning, to set your alarm for about 6 hours after you go to sleep. That way you should still have some dreams fresh in your mind so that you can write them down.

Though it may seem to be a pain to wake up and write your dreams down...it's well worth it for I know that I am always frustrated when I know that I have had a really great dream and cannot remember it at all the next morning. Trust me! Once your recall improves you can move on to the next step...baby steps!
